Zoe Brooks
Zoe Brooks is the visionary behind the M.O.R.E. method, a groundbreaking approach to laboratory quality control.
Zoe C. Brooks, ART, is a consultant, lecturer, and author with a longstanding focus on laboratory quality and risk management. She is Co-Founder and Chief Product Officer at ElevateQC, where she contributes to the development of software tools designed to support error reduction and increased efficiency in clinical laboratories. Zoe taught clinical laboratory data analysis for over a decade at Rutgers University and currently leads the team here at M.O.R.E. Quality, an educational initiative aimed at strengthening risk management practices in the lab.
She authored Performance-Driven Quality Control (AACC Press, 2001) and has published over 30 works on quality control, risk management and predictive values of Covid-19 results risk. Her contributions have been recognized by peers, including outstanding speaker awards from AACC and LabVine, and her 2023 ADLM poster, “Impact of Seven Incremental Scenarios of QC
Strategies,” received the award for Outstanding Research in Management Science.
